Robert Conrad, star of the cult TV favorite WILD WILD WEST, hosts this tour of the country's brief but eventful life, whose auspicious beginning was marked by amateur poet Francis Scott Key's paean to the American spirit. Penned during the bombardment of Fort McHenry in the War of 1812, when the country was still on its first legs, the "Star Spangled Banner" has been the subject of much debate and controversy over the years. It remains for many, however, a symbol of patriotism, hope, and freedom that has endured the test of time. [More]
